タグ

2020年12月20日のブックマーク (2件)

  • 【Opal】娘のために作ったRubyプログラムをブラウザ上で動かしてみた - Qiita

    はじめに この記事はRuby Advent Calendar 2020 19日目の記事です。 さて、突然ですが、最近僕の娘がハイキュー!!というアニメのカードを集めるのにハマり始めました。 このカードは1枚110円で、全部で55種類あります。 当然ながら娘は全種類集めたい!と言います。 僕が調べた範囲では特にレアカードの設定はないようなので、「どのカードも出てくる確率は同じ」と仮定した上でカードを買い続けたら、いったいどれくらいの枚数を買うことになるんだろう?と思いました。 そこでRubyを使って簡単なシミュレーションプログラムを作ってみました。 require 'set' class Simulator NUMBER_OF_TYPES = 55 def self.simulate set_of_cards = Set[] all_types = (1..NUMBER_OF_TYPES).

    【Opal】娘のために作ったRubyプログラムをブラウザ上で動かしてみた - Qiita
    u1tnk
    u1tnk 2020/12/20
    結果は予想できたw
  • withフィヨルドの2020年を振り返って - Hit the books!!

    これは「フィヨルドブートキャンプ Advent Calendar 2020 Part 1」19日目の記事です。 Part 2もあります。 昨日はikuma_tさんの「アウトプットを阻むプライドと戦う〜スモールアウトプットのすすめ〜」という記事でした。 フィヨルドブートキャンプと私 私は2019年12月8日にフィヨルドブートキャンプに登録しました。もう1年経ってしまった... 今Ruby on Railsのプラクティス(カリキュラムのこと)をやっていて、進捗率は66%です。 今日は今年の振り返りとして、フィヨルドブートキャンプ(以下、「フィヨルド」)でプログラミングを1年間勉強した感想を書きます。 ※フィヨルドについての評価という意味ではなく、ただの内省です。 フィヨルドブートキャンプと私 今一番感じていること その1:めっちゃ時間かかる その2:もっと自信がついてると思ってた フィヨルドブ

    withフィヨルドの2020年を振り返って - Hit the books!!
    u1tnk
    u1tnk 2020/12/20
    予定より遅くても折れずに続けてて偉い! 勉強会、無理して行く事は確かに無いけど、就職活動の情報収集に良いので余裕のあるときは行くと良いと思う。